In a traditional lottery, the winning numbers are determined by a computer or a series of mechanical processes that mix and match the tickets. This randomizing procedure ensures that the selection of winning numbers is entirely chance, and thus that no single person has an advantage over another.

While lottery winners do not always have an immediate impact on society, the funds generated by a lottery can help build or repair public works projects. These can include schools, roads, parks, and libraries.

They can also raise much-needed money for other programs and services. In the United States, for example, state governments use lottery proceeds to pay for things like police patrols and education.

Historically, lotteries have been a popular way to raise money for government projects. They are simple to organize, easy to participate in, and appealing to the general public.

The oldest lottery in the world was held in the Low Countries, and dates back to the 15th century. In the Netherlands, it was very common to organize lottery games in order to raise money for poor or other public purposes.
